Billy Mays Cause Of Death

The Hillsborough County Medical Examiner just released the autopsy report for the world’s greatest infomercial figure, Billy Mays. Mays, who passed away Sunday morning, due to what doctor’s believe was heart failure, was 50 years old. After conducting the autopsy, officials found no evidence in head trauma as previously perceived.

Mays was on a flight home Saturday night and complained about a blow to the head, after a rough landing on US Airways flight 1421. Doctors also ruled out substance abuse with medication, even though Mays was due for hip replacement surgery today.

No official word has been released on the exact cause of death for Mays, but doctors will know very shortly after all tests are complete.
